Ingredients You’ll Need for This Pot Roast Crock Pot Recipe

Ingredients for Irresistible Pot Roast Magic: Your Ultimate Crock Pot Recipe
  • 3 pounds beef chuck roast
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 4 large carrots, peeled and cut into chunks
  • 1 pound baby potatoes, halved
  • 1 onion, quartered
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 cups beef broth
  • 1 cup red wine (or additional beef broth)
  • 2 tablespoons tomato paste
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1 teaspoon dried rosemary
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Feel free to substitute red wine with more beef broth if preferred. The beauty of this dish lies in its adaptability, much like the way my abuela would adjust her recipes based on what was fresh and available.

Steps to Create Your Pot Roast Crock Pot Recipe

  1. Season the beef chuck roast generously with salt and pepper.
  2. In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at. Sear the roast on all sides until browned, about 4 minutes per side. This step locks in the flavors, much like how my grandmother would sear her meats before a slow cook.
  3. Transfer the seared roast to the crock pot. Surround it with carrots, potatoes, and onion.
  4. In a bowl, whisk together beef broth, red wine, tomato paste, garlic, thyme, and rosemary. Pour the mixture over the roast and vegetables.
  5. Cover and cook on low for 8 hours or until the meat is tender and easily shreds with a fork.
  6. Once cooked, taste and adjust seasoning if necessary. Serve warm, and enjoy the comforting flavors.

Tips for Making the Best Pot Roast Crock Pot Recipe

To ensure your pot roast is as tender and flavorful as can be, here are some tips from my kitchen to yours:

  • Choose the right cut: A chuck roast is ideal for slow cooking, as it becomes tender and juicy over time.
  • Searing is key: Don’t skip the searing step! It adds depth and richness to the dish.
  • Layer flavors: Don’t be afraid to add your favorite herbs or spices. Experimenting is encouraged, just like my abuela taught me.

Storage and Reheating Tips

If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, gently warm the pot roast in a skillet over low heat, adding a splash of beef broth to maintain moisture. It’s a dish that tastes even better the next day, as the flavors meld beautifully.
